Finance Review — Tollgate Works Capacity Decision

Summary for finance team: Line 4 at the Dunmere facility is running at 94% utilization; demand forecast implies a shortfall by Q2 next year. Options reviewed: (a) second shift, opex +1.2M annually; (b) new line, capex 6.8M, 18-month lead; (c) contract manufacturing via Pellan Fabrication at a 9% margin hit. Recommendation: approve option (b) with bridge outsourcing through Pellan for two quarters. IRR on the new line models at 17% base case. The confidential rationale appears below.

management briefing: Headcount on the Belix team goes from 60 to 93 by the end of November. Gross margin on Belix came in at 23 percent against a plan of 47 percent.

**Ticket #4412 — Sweeper vault locked**

The Grindle orphaned-resource sweeper halted mid-run. Its credentials vault auto-locked after three failed token refreshes. Orphaned disks from the Calder cluster are accumulating; storage alerts will fire within six hours. Do not restart the sweeper manually — it will double-delete tagged snapshots. Unlock the vault first, confirm the dry-run flag, then resume. Escalate to the platform rota if the unlock fails twice. The vault accepts the standard recovery passphrase, which follows below.

unlock words, bawef-kahap: sorax-sorir-quenys-aldok

- [ ] First-aid room orientation. Find the first-aid room on level 2 of Norrick House, next to the quiet room. Know where it is before you need it. Inside: defibrillator, eye-wash station, stocked kits. Log any supplies you use in the folder on the shelf. Trained first aiders are listed on the door. The room stays locked outside office hours, so keep the entry code below to hand.

turnstile pass: bdg-YEOZLM-79341408

# Flaglight Rollouts — Approvals

Quick version for on-call: any rollout touching more than 5% of traffic needs an approval in Flaglight before the ramp continues. Kill switches don't need approval — just flip them and note it in the incident channel. Scheduled ramps pause automatically if error budget burns hot. If you're stuck at 2 a.m. with a pending approval, there's one person authorized to override, and that's the approver below.

account owner for tagep-bafof: Norael Gilax Juleth